Population By Race and Ethnicity in Madison, OH in 2015

Updated on June 16, 2025.

Based on the US Census Vintage data estimates, in 2015, the 44,149 population of Madison County, Ohio comprised of 814 people who identified as Hispanic (1.84%), and 43,335 people who identified as Non-Hispanic (98.16%).

Race: The White Alone population was the largest racial group in Madison County, Ohio with a population of 39,861 (90.29%); Black or African American Alone population was the second largest racial group with a population of 2,921 (6.62%); and Two Or More Races was the third largest racial group with a population of 707 (1.6%).

Ethnicity: The White Alone - Non Hispanic population was the largest ethnic group in Madison County, Ohio in 2015, with a population of 39,172 (88.73%); the second largest ethnic group was Black or African American Alone - Non Hispanic with a population of 2,881 (6.53%); and the third largest ethnic group was White Alone - Hispanic with a population of 689 (1.56%).

Population By Race in Madison , OH in 2015
Race Population Percentage
Black or African American Alone 2,921 6.62%
White Alone 39,861 90.29%
American Indian and Alaska Native Alone 135 0.31%
Asian Alone 514 1.16%
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ander Alone 11 0.03%
Two Or More Races 707 1.6%
Population By Ethnicity in Madison , OH in 2015
Ethnicity Population Percentage
Black or African American Alone - Hispanic 40 0.09%
White Alone - Hispanic 689 1.56%
American Indian and Alaska Native Alone - Hispanic 27 0.06%
Asian Alone - Hispanic 8 0.02%
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ander Alone - Hispanic 3 0.01%
Two Or More Races - Hispanic 47 0.11%
Black or African American Alone - Non Hispanic 2,881 6.53%
White Alone - Non Hispanic 39,172 88.73%
American Indian and Alaska Native Alone - Non Hispanic 108 0.25%
Asian Alone - Non Hispanic 506 1.15%
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ander Alone - Non Hispanic 8 0.02%
Two Or More Races - Non Hispanic 660 1.5%
